In the painting, you can see one of my favourite tricks. It is the Ollie. It is the most important sk8boarding trick. The Ollie is a jumping technique that allows sk8ers to hop over obstacles and onto curbs, etc. What’s so amazing about the Ollie is the way the sk8board seems to stick to the sk8er’s feet in midair.

Another one is the Grinds. Sk8ers slide along an object using the trucks of a sk8board rather than the wheels. Grinds can be performed on any object narrow enough to fit between wheels and are often performed on the coping (edge) of a sk8 ramp, a purpose-built “grind box”, step, ledge or horizontally-positioned pole.
